What this device means for responsive design
The Motorola Edge 50 Ultra uses a viewport of 412 x 915 PX, which makes it a key target for mobile layout testing. Designers and developers should rely on the viewport value for CSS breakpoints, while the native resolution and DPR help explain image sharpness and rendering density.

What is the screen resolution of the Motorola Edge 50 Ultra?
The Motorola Edge 50 Ultra has a 1220 x 2712 PX screen resolution on a 6.7 INCH display, resulting in a pixel density of 446 PPI.
What is the CSS viewport size of the Motorola Edge 50 Ultra?
The Motorola Edge 50 Ultra has a CSS viewport of 412 x 915 PX. This is the value returned by window.innerWidth and window.innerHeight in JavaScript, and the value that CSS media queries respond to.

What is the pixel density (PPI) of the Motorola Edge 50 Ultra?
The Motorola Edge 50 Ultra has a pixel density of 446 PPI, which corresponds to a device pixel ratio (DPR) of 2.96. This means CSS pixels are scaled up to produce crisp, high-resolution rendering on the physical display.
